Everything You Need to Know About Door Glazing

Door glazing is a necessary component in both residential and commercial architecture, serving practical, aesthetic, and energy-efficient purposes. This practice includes the installation of glass panes on doors, enabling natural light to stream into an area while also supplying a view to the exterior. As the trend moves towards open spaces and connectivity with nature, comprehending the different aspects of door glazing becomes increasingly crucial. Types of Door Glazing

Door glazing techniques vary significantly based on the kind of door and the designated application. Below is a table summing up the different types of door glazing:

Type of GlazingDescriptionTypical Uses
Single GlazingA single pane of glass repaired into a door frame.Interior doors, low-budget choices
Double GlazingTwo panes of glass with an area in between for insulation.Exterior doors, energy-efficient applications
Triple GlazingThree panes for optimum insulation and soundproofing.High-performance exterior doors
Laminated GlassGlass that has a layer of plastic in between two panes.Security doors, noise decrease
Tempered GlassGlass that has been heat-treated for strength.High-traffic doors, safety applications
Frosted GlassGlass that has a translucent surface for personal privacy.Bathroom doors, workplace partitions
Unknown GlassGlass with a textured surface area to odd presence.External doors, ornamental panels

Materials Used in Door Glazing

The product and quality of glass used in door glazing significantly influence the efficiency and visual appeals of the door. Below are the most common materials utilized:

  1. Annealed Glass: The many standard type of glass that is not dealt with for strength. Appropriate for low-risk applications.

  2. Tempered Glass: Glass that has actually been chemically dealt with to increase strength. It is shatter-resistant and more secure for high-traffic areas.

  3. Laminated Glass: Made of two or more layers of glass bonded together with an interlayer. It uses boosted security and sound insulation.

  4. Low-E Glass: Glass coated with a low-emissivity material that shows heat back into the room, enhancing energy performance.

  5. Acoustic Glass: Designed to minimize noise, this kind of glass is best for doors dealing with busy streets or noisy environments.

Factors To Consider When Choosing Door Glazing

Picking the right door glazing involves several considerations. Below is a checklist to direct the decision-making process:

  1. Purpose: What is the primary function of the door? (e.g., security, light, view)
  2. Type of Glass: Choose based upon efficiency (e.g., tempered for safety, laminated for security).
  3. Energy Efficiency: Consider double or triple glazing if energy costs are a concern.
  4. Spending plan: Higher efficiency glass choices can be more costly, so align your option with your budget plan.
  5. Visual: Ensure the glazing complements the style of the building.
  6. Building regulations: Check local regulations to make sure compliance with security and energy standards.

Frequently Asked Questions about Door Glazing

Q1: Is double glazing worth the investment?A1: Yes, double
glazing considerably improves energy efficiency, reduces noise, and often improves convenience, making it a rewarding financial investment in the long run.

Q2: Can I replace the glass in my existing door?A2: Yes,
oftentimes, it is possible to change the glass within an existing door frame. Speak with a professional for the very best alternatives.

Q3: How do I keep glazed doors?A3: Regular cleansing with non-abrasive services and making sure seals are intact will help keep the look and performance of glazed doors. Q4: Are there alternatives for personal privacy in door glazing?A4: Yes, frosted glass, obscure glass, and specialized movies can supply personal privacy while still permitting light to go into. Q5: Do glazed doors supply sufficient insulation for colder climates?A5: Yes, specialized glazing choices, such as double or triple
